#ae0030 - RGB(174, 0, 48) - Shiraz Color FAQ

What is the color code for Shiraz?

Hex color code for Shiraz color is #ae0030. RGB color code for shiraz color is rgb(174, 0, 48).

What is the RGB value of #ae0030?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#ae0030 is rgb(174, 0, 48).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'174' indicates the intensity of the red component, '0' represents the green component's intensity, and '48'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#ae0030.

What does RGB 174,0,48 mean?

The RGB color 174, 0, 48 represents a dull and muted shade of Red. The websafe version of this color is hex 990033.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Shiraz.
